CentOS无法认出SSD的解决方法

在使用CentOS操作系统时,有时会遇到SSD无法被系统识别的情况,这可能会给用户带来极大的不便,因为无法使用SSD的快速读写性能,本文将针对这一问题,提供一些常见的解决方法。
可能原因
- 硬件故障:SSD本身可能存在硬件故障,导致无法被系统识别。
- 驱动问题:系统可能缺少或未正确安装SSD所需的驱动程序。
- BIOS/UEFI设置:BIOS/UEFI设置可能不正确,导致SSD无法启动。
- 系统文件损坏:系统文件可能损坏,导致SSD无法正常识别。
解决方法
检查硬件连接
- 确保SSD与主板的连接线牢固,没有松动。
- 尝试更换连接线或SATA接口,排除连接问题。
检查BIOS/UEFI设置
- 进入BIOS/UEFI设置,查看SATA控制器是否开启。
- 确保SATA模式设置为AHCI(Advanced Host Controller Interface)。
- 如果使用的是较老的BIOS/UEFI版本,可能需要更新到最新版本。
安装驱动程序

- 从SSD制造商的官方网站下载适合CentOS操作系统的驱动程序。
- 使用yum或rpm命令安装驱动程序。
检查系统文件
- 使用以下命令检查系统文件是否损坏:
fsck.ext4 /dev/sda1 - 如果发现损坏,尝试修复或重建文件系统。
- 使用以下命令检查系统文件是否损坏:
重启系统
完成上述步骤后,重启系统,查看SSD是否被识别。
常见问题解答(FAQs)
Q1:为什么我的CentOS系统无法识别SSD?
A1:CentOS系统无法识别SSD可能有多种原因,包括硬件故障、驱动问题、BIOS/UEFI设置不正确或系统文件损坏等,建议按照上述方法逐一排查。

Q2:我安装了SSD驱动程序,但系统仍然无法识别SSD,怎么办?
A2:如果已经安装了SSD驱动程序但系统仍然无法识别,可以尝试以下步骤:
- 确保驱动程序版本与操作系统兼容。
- 检查驱动程序是否正确安装。
- 尝试重新启动系统,并检查SSD是否在设备管理器中显示。
通过以上方法,相信您能够解决CentOS无法识别SSD的问题,如果问题依然存在,建议联系技术支持或寻求专业帮助。
